Avoid following your boss or subordinate

In general, it's best not to date a direct chain of command coworker. This can lead to a conflict in interest that can negatively affect employee performance and morale. This can lead to legal claims regarding quid proquo, sexual harassment, hostile work environments, and other issues. While you may not have to worry about losing your job for dating a coworker, avoiding this relationship is a smart decision for everyone involved.

Avoid flirting or sending personal messages to the company's social accounts. Your work social media pages should not contain photos of your new romance. You should also avoid any workplace arguments between your partner and you. When your coworker works, it is important not to show affection in public. Avoid awkward situations at work to maintain your professional relationship.
